As an exercise, i thought it might be fun to pretend to be a Zenimax game designer... so...

Oblivion gates opening in keeps: One of the problems I see with Cyroldiil, is uneven population causing domination over the entire land. This will happen for weeks at a time in some campaigns, where one alliance will have 3 times the population as all the others.

The other problem is that the only activity is at the “front line”. There seems to be almost no activity at other keeps behind the line (there is no reason to be there).
One solution might be, to have oblivion gates open randomly inside the walls of keeps, which would make them "neutral". If an alliance did not retake these keeps, they might even cut off travel lines to the “war front”. The more keeps an alliance owns, the greater chance they would be affected by these random oblivion attacks.

This might keep some of the action spread around Cyrodiil, balancing the population by giving the over populated more to do, thus keeping a portion of that population off the front line, making it feel more balance for the underpopulated.

Also, the over populated that has captured every keep, and elder scrolls will have something to do (maintaining their kingdom).
